Creole Potato Salad
Creole Potato Salad combines boiled potatoes, eggs, and a spicy dressing with Creole seasoning and vegetables.
Ingredients
| Ingredient | Qty. | Unit |
|---|---|---|
| Potato | 1 | Kg |
| Egg | 5 | Count |
| Celery | 2 | Stalk |
| Red Bell Pepper | 1 | Count |
| Green Onion | 3 | Stalk |
| Mayonnaise | 1 | Cup |
| Creole Mustard | 2 | Tbsp |
| Creole Seasoning | 1 | Tbsp |
| Apple Cider Vinegar | 1 | Tbsp |
| Salt | 1 | Tsp |
| Black Pepper | 0.5 | Tsp |
| Paprika | 0.5 | Tsp |
Instructions
- Place the diced potatoes in a large pot, cover with water, and bring to a boil. Cook until tender, about 10-15 minutes. Drain and let cool.
- In a large bowl, combine the cooled potatoes, chopped eggs, celery, red bell pepper, and green onions.
- In a separate bowl, mix together the mayonnaise, creole mustard, creole seasoning, apple cider vinegar, salt, and black pepper.
- Pour the dressing over the potato mixture and gently toss to combine.
- Cover and refrigerate the salad for at least 1 hour to allow the flavors to meld.
- Before serving, sprinkle the salad with paprika for garnish.
